SAFERIDER Project needs your help ……

It’s a EU project under the 7th Framework investigating the potential of Advanced Driver Assistance Systems (ADAS) and In-Vehicle Information Systems (IVIS) to improve rider safety and comfort. Further details about the project and these devices, can be found at www.saferider-eu.org or the attached pdf.

The project proposes technical solutions to enhance the safety level of riders and their comfort, according to the view of the scientific community. However, the consortium acknowledges the fundamental importance of the consumer to achieve wide acceptance and implementation. For this reason, this survey has been set up to identify riders' wants and needs in terms of potential safety devices in the very early stage of the project.

MIRA are project managing 2 work packages of the project. The ADAS applications where we are developing the Speed Alert function and all the Application Integration, where we will be running 2 motorcycles around our track and having testers give there opinions on the functions we manage to integrate! From this the consortium will be able to estimate the safety impact and user acceptance of the concepts and develop design guidelines for manufacturers.
